About
The AutoRest tool generates client libraries for accessing RESTful web services. Input to AutoRest is a spec that describes the REST API using the OpenAPI specification format and streamlines the creation of client code across multiple programming languages, including C#, Java, Python, TypeScript, and Go. This automation enhances consistency and efficiency in API consumption, reducing the manual effort required to develop and maintain client libraries. AutoRest operates through a flexible pipeline that processes OpenAPI input files, transforming them into a code model which is then utilized by language-specific generators to produce client code adhering to each language's design guidelines. The tool supports both OpenAPI 2.0 and 3.0 specifications, ensuring compatibility with a wide range of APIs. Developers can install AutoRest on Windows, macOS, or Linux systems, with installation facilitated via Node.js.

About
Specmatic offers a no-code, specification-driven, visual approach to API testing by leveraging API specifications to automatically execute positive and negative tests. Specmatic Studio offers broad format and protocol support across REST, SOAP, GraphQL, gRPC, WebSockets, and asynchronous messaging systems (message queues and event-driven APIs).
The platform provides a comprehensive toolkit for API development and testing, utilizing specs as the single source of truth.
Key features include:
• Contract testing across various protocols
• Service virtualization and mocking
• Workflow and resiliency testing
• Backward compatibility checks to prevent breaking changes
• Open-source testing tools for OpenAPI, MCP and SOAP
• Postman collection import for spec creation
Specmatic focuses on functional correctness, contract compliance, resiliency, and compatibility testing.
Genie assists API design, enabling interactive validation of the API spec prior to generating an MCP server.
